Output 695c5080d1870ee2462e3a7891008c29aa5abbe8a1c093055342f1d5eee9296e:12

value
58114691
script pubkey
OP_0 OP_PUSHBYTES_32 88dbc797632206d20c904e717cd1ff4fddb7bab689922d0ae7f7b6fb374325a1
address
bc1q3rdu09mrygrdyrysfeche50lflwm0w4k3xfz6zh877m0kd6rykssw38xqe
transaction
695c5080d1870ee2462e3a7891008c29aa5abbe8a1c093055342f1d5eee9296e
spent
true